Not sure this is the right area but I have to ask a question. I was working on a photo of my son for his band which included some test. Somehow the text tool got changed to where it became dancing ants when I completed the text. How do I change it to the original text tool? TIA.

You changed the Text Tool to the Text Mask tool. They are all on the same button. To change it, click and hold down the Text Tool button, you will see four Text Tools pop up. Select one of the first two and you should be fine. One is for Horizontal Text and the other for Vertical Text.

OR

Bill, you can use the Fill or Gradient Fill command to fill the marching ants with a cool color, texture, pattern or some other image that would work really cool for a band. Try it.
